From flaky tests to reliable releases: How Roo reclaims engineering time with Momentic

Discover how the largest veterinary relief network in the U.S. accelerates development speed while preserving internal bandwidth with end-to-end AI testing.

Discover how the largest veterinary relief network in the U.S. accelerates development speed while preserving internal bandwidth with end-to-end AI testing.

Wei-Wei Wu
February 4, 2026
5 Min Read
200+ engineering hours
expected to be saved per quarter
4x faster
test authoring compared to Cypress-based workflows
~50% reduction
in time spent stabilizing and maintaining flaky tests

Momentic enables us to ship with confidence. Our core tests are far more stable now, which means the team can stay focused on innovation rather than getting pulled into hours of investigation.

Michael Coleman
Lead Software Engineer in Test at Roo
Company Name
Roo
Industry
Hospitals and Health Care
Company Size
SMB

Roo is the industry-leading veterinary staffing platform connecting Veterinarians, Veterinary Technicians, and Assistants with animal hospitals for relief work and hiring opportunities. Roo empowers the largest network of veterinary professionals to earn more on their schedule while providing relief coverage to help hospitals care for pets while their teams take time off. Roo’s team also founded and spun off Roo Code, a leading open-source AI code editor used by developers at companies including Netflix, Microsoft, and Amazon.

Challenge

Managing flaky tests threatened development velocity

Roo plays a critical role in veterinary care, helping hospitals secure relief coverage quickly so they can remain staffed when their clients need it most. Any disruption across core flows, such as logging in or viewing available shifts, can leave hospitals without support and veterinary professionals without work. Because of this, the team places a strong emphasis on validating key workflows before pushing new code to production.

As the platform expanded, however, managing the growing Cypress test suite became increasingly difficult. Investigating flaky tests was time-consuming and repeatedly pulled engineers off higher-value work. Even a single false positive could delay a release and require hours of manual investigation.

To maintain development velocity while protecting uptime, Lead Software Engineer in Test Michael Coleman began evaluating AI-powered testing solutions that could complement his existing coverage and reduce the burden of managing flaky tests. Many options fell short. Some focused only on front-end UI behavior, while others relied entirely on text-based prompts that produced tests he couldn’t reliably customize or repeat across Roo’s detailed setup and teardown requirements.

Michael ultimately chose Momentic because it offered something the other tools didn’t: stable, repeatable end-to-end tests that behaved consistently across runs without demanding extensive maintenance. The ability to validate complex workflows with far fewer interruptions immediately aligned with what his lean team needed.

{{quote-1}}

Solution

Accelerating development with dependable, AI-powered testing

Partnering with Momentic enabled Roo to establish a reliable AI testing layer that supports faster, more confident development cycles. Instead of pausing development to troubleshoot flaky test failures, engineers can now validate core workflows with consistency across every release.

With Momentic’s hands-on support, Michael installed the CLI, created his first tests, and integrated them into Roo’s development workflow within days. “I can’t speak highly enough about my interactions with the Momentic team,” he shares. “They made the onboarding process painless and were always eager to iterate based on our feedback.”

Michael now executes Momentic tests through the CLI in GitHub Actions, mirroring the stages where his Cypress tests previously ran. This enables him to compare behavior across identical end-to-end flows without altering Roo’s existing development process. Because Momentic’s tests have proven significantly more stable, Michael is evaluating how and when to transition more of Roo’s gatekeeper flows from Cypress to Momentic to reduce the amount of time lost to flaky test investigations.

Beyond immediate improvements, Michael sees Momentic as a critical part of where Roo’s engineering practice is headed. Roo Code already helps engineers build features faster using AI — and Momentic opens the door to closing that loop by enabling AI to test those features as well. With Momentic’s MCP server, Michael envisions a workflow where Roo Code can both generate code and automatically generate the corresponding end-to-end tests, reducing manual effort and accelerating iteration cycles.

It represents an early glimpse into how AI will increasingly empower engineers to build and test software more efficiently, something Michael is eager to explore. “It’s an incredibly innovative workflow that we’re working toward, but we’re confident we can bring it to life using Momentic,” he says.

“I’ve been in the industry long enough to know testing is essential, despite how time-consuming it often can be. Momentic enables us to move quickly, maintain control, and eliminate brittleness, which is exactly what we need.”

Results

Hours of engineering time reclaimed and a 50% increase in test reliability

With Momentic, Roo eliminated flaky tests that previously stalled releases and consumed countless hours of engineering time per incident. Tests now run predictably across core user flows, giving the team greater confidence as they continue to ship updates and expand the platform.

{{metrics}}

Roo also sees Momentic as the missing piece in closing the feedback loop between AI-generated code and AI-generated tests. While AI coding tools like Roo Code already accelerate feature development, teams typically still write or maintain tests manually, a gap that slows iteration.

With Momentic, Roo can now envision a workflow where AI not only builds new features but also produces the corresponding end-to-end tests with minimal human effort. It reflects where the broader discipline of software engineering is heading: a future in which AI empowers engineers to build and test new functionality far more efficiently than before.

{{quote-2}}

“Our tests catch issues we absolutely can’t let reach production, but managing them was eating into development time. We needed something more stable that would keep our flows protected without slowing us down.”

Michael Coleman
Lead Software Engineer in Test at Roo
200+ engineering hours
expected to be saved per quarter
4x faster
test authoring compared to Cypress-based workflows
~50% reduction
in time spent stabilizing and maintaining flaky tests

“The consistency and accessibility we see from Momentic keep our team moving forward. They're singlehandedly directing us toward a fully automated testing future.”

Michael Coleman
Lead Software Engineer in Test at Roo

Ship faster. Test smarter.